Example of a publisher of some 300 journals offering the "big deal"
plus multiple flexible sub-arrangements.  Ann Okerson

Berlin, 3 July 2012 – De Gruyter is pleased to announce its new
eJournal pricing model 2013. The following subscription options are
now available: Complete Package STM (Science, Technology, Medicine)
including 300 journals, or LLH (Language, Literature, Humanities, Law,
Economics) including 247 journals, Complete Package STM English only
or LLH English only. The Complete Package (Big Deal) and the Complete
Package English comprise the Complete Packages STM and LLH, English
only respectively.

In addition, nine subject packages are available. Alternatively, it is
possible to pick and choose from one of the subject packages, or
continue a single subscription.

„With the new business model, De Gruyter offers its customers a
maximum of flexibility for libraries of every size and financial
power”, says Katrin Siems, Vice President Marketing and Sales at De
Gruyter. „The new journal model is the logical continuation of our
successful eBook strategy.”

Following subject packages are offered: Classical Studies and History;
Biology, Chemistry, and Geosciences; Library and Information Science
and Library Reference; Mathematics, Physics, and  Engineering;
Medicine; Philosophy, Theology, Judaism, and Religion; Politics,
Economics, and Sociology; Law; Linguistics and Literature.

The 283 subscription journals include highlights such as Byzantinische
Zeitschrift, Clinical Chemistry and Laboratory Medicine (Impact Factor
2011: 2.150), and Crelle's Journal für die reine und angewandte
Mathematik (Impact Factor 2011: 1.042). The Complete and Subject
Packages also contain open access journals published in the respective
subject areas.

De Gruyter: The independent academic publishing house De Gruyter can
look back on a history spanning over 260 years. The publishing group
with headquarters in Berlin and Boston annually publishes over 800 new
titles in the humanities, medicine, science and law and approx. 500
journals and digital media. http://www.degruyter.com/
